Product Description
Marble is extensively used as a building material for floor and wall coverings and ornamental purposes. In petrography the term marble is applied to metamorphic rocks composed of recrystallized calcite or dolomite. Schistosity often controlled by the original bedding, is usually weak except in impure micaceous or tremolite-bearing types. Calcite (marble) deforms readily by plastic flow even at low temperatures.
Therefore, granulation is rare, and instead of schistosity there develops a flow structure characterized by elongation and bending of the grains concomitant with a strong development of twin lamellae to create marble.

Note: Being a natural product, stone is subject to variations in colour, tone and shading. Every piece of stone is unique. Always check colour match before installation and mix crates and boxes to create a natural blend before fi xing. Pitting, fi ssures, veining and chips are all characteristics of natural stone and must be expected. The above colours are indicative only.
